The Role of Marketing Automation in Business Growth

Marketing automation plays a crucial role in optimising the customer journey. By automating repetitive tasks, businesses can focus more on strategic initiatives.

It facilitates lead scoring, allowing companies to identify high-potential leads based on their engagement. This prioritisation significantly impacts conversion rates, leading to enhanced sales performance.

Moreover, automation tools enable businesses to segment their target audience effectively. This ensures that marketing strategies deliver personalised content, boosting customer satisfaction and loyalty.

Segmentation and Personalisation

Segmentation involves dividing the audience into distinct groups based on shared characteristics. This can enhance targeted campaigns and improve engagement.

Measuring Marketing Automation Success

Measuring success in marketing automation involves tracking key performance indicators (KPIs). Common KPIs include conversion rates, lead capture efficiency, and sales productivity.

Businesses can utilise behavioural tracking to understand user interactions and refine their marketing strategies. For example, monitoring how users engage with content can reveal preferences that inform future campaigns.

Furthermore, customer data analysis enables the identification of buyer personas, allowing for more targeted marketing efforts. By assessing these metrics regularly, businesses can gauge the effectiveness of their automation tools and strategies.

Optimising Campaigns for Better Results

Optimisation is vital for maximising the effectiveness of marketing automation. Regular analysis of campaign performance data allows businesses to identify areas for improvement.

By employing A/B testing, companies can experiment with different content, timings, and channels. This method aids in understanding what resonates best with the target audience.

Additionally, tracking customer engagement metrics provides insights into how well campaigns perform. Businesses can adjust messaging and delivery based on engagement rates to optimise conversion strategies.

Regularly reviewing performance reports ensures that marketing efforts are continually aligned with evolving buyer behaviours and preferences. This approach ultimately drives better results and improved marketing ROI.
